£800 towards ‘Harwich in Bloom’

Following a request from the Harwich Society, Labour’s four Tendring District Councillors for Harwich, Les Double, Lawrie Payne, Garry Calver and Dave Mcleod have made Small Scheme Budget donations of £200 each towards this year’s ‘Harwich in Bloom’.
 
Under new arrangements, TDC has allocated £2000 to each councillor to assist local projects and the Harwich Society had written to each of the seven TDC councillors for Harwich asking if they would commit £200 to allow ‘Harwich in Bloom’ to enjoy the same level of floral displays as was possible last summer.
 
The Labour Group immediately agreed and, now that the funds are in place to enable grants to be made, the Leader of the Labour Group, Les Double, has submitted an application form on behalf of the four councillors and has received confirmation that the £800 has been allocated to ‘Harwich In Bloom’.
 
Councillor Les Double says:
 
“Harwich in Bloom has become an important part of our local summer scene and Labour councillors are happy to support it. We cannot speak for the three other local councillors but I would hope that all of Harwich’s TDC councillors would support the Harwich Society in making Harwich in Bloom 2008 a success.”
